COAL PORTERS ON STRIKE.
TAKE ADVANTAGE OF THE COLD SNAP. By Tclecraph-Prcss Association-Copyrieht (Rec. January 23, 0.10 a.m.) London, January 22. Sevefl thousand London coal porters, taking adt-antage of the cold weather, have struck for an increase of one penny per ton in wages. If the strike is prolonged, much suffering will bo inflicted upon tho poorer consumers. j
